RPVST+ is a proprietary spanning tree implementation that extends RSTP (802.1w) to run a separate spanning tree for each VLAN on the switch, and ensures that only one active, loop-free path exists between any two nodes on a given VLAN.

Where x is the sum of all physical ports and logical interface, such as Trk1 if configured.

The following shows how x is calculated using the 2920 switch as an example, you can substitute the actual values for your switch as shown in the table to do a similar calculation. In a stack of 4 with 2x2920-24 and 1 trunk interface Trk1 configured, x will be 24+24+1=49. Therefore the maximum allowed vPorts is 299.
